NAME
setpmac -- run a command with a different MAC process label
SYNOPSIS
setpmac label command [arg ...]
DESCRIPTION
The setpmac utility forks a new process, attempts to set the label to label and if successful, runs command.

AUTHORS
This software was contributed to the FreeBSD Project by Network Associates Labs, the Security Research Division of Network Associates Inc. under DARPA/SPAWAR contract N66001-01-C-8035 (``CBOSS''), as part of the DARPA CHATS research program.
